The method GetRowWithCellText (WebTable object) does not work if the header of the table does not match the "actual" columns of the table. By that I mean that the <th.. has a colspan of two, and each of the following lines contains 2 <td>. When using GetRowWithCellText on such a table, it will only be able to find things in the first line (effectively the TH).
